MarketNow 2.0 hits 63 countries and 675 npm downloads in two weeks
MarketNow, an AI agent commerce platform built by solo founder Edison Flores under Wyoming-based AliceLabs LLC, recorded over 55,800 requests from 63 countries within its first two weeks after launch. The platform's npm package reached 675 weekly downloads and indexed 8,560 MCP skills across five languages, including English, Spanish, Portuguese, Chinese, and French. Four critical security vulnerabilities — including a mandate cap bypass and transaction hash replay flaw — were identified and patched during the period. The US and UK together accounted for nearly two-thirds of all traffic, with notable adoption also seen across Asia and Europe. Upcoming priorities include simplified seller onboarding, broader AI crawler integration, and expansion onto Chinese developer platforms.
